How do I get one of these unresolved journeys, please :-) I've never
seen one yet and I sometimes interchange between the tube and DLR so
would have expected to get one when doing this. How long does it take
for an "entry" to expire, if you know what I mean?


I've had one since 3 Feb still on the card, when I took WAGN from
Liverpool Street to Walthamstow and forgot to use the platform oyster
validator.

It's hasn't blocked any gates for me though - it just shows up when I
look at the history via a ticket machine.


I've had problems with the WAGN gates at Liverpool Street as well -
the problem is if you use your Oyster Travelcard in conjunction with a
paper extension to a station outside Zone 6.

You go through the WAGN gates at Liverpool Street using the Oyster -
you are now 'in'. You go and do your work in Bishop Stortford, or
Cambridge, or wherever, after showing your paper extension to the
station staff there to get out without being penalty faired.

You then come back into Liverpool Street and try to use your Oyster to
get out of the system. Unfortunately it won't let you, and the barrier
staff can't / won't tell if you've got a valid ticket. The unstarted
journey ending at Liverpool Street WAGN is then stuck on you card,
which means you can't get into Liverpool Street Underground.

The only way that the station staff have so far managed to clear this
has been to add money to my pre-pay balance. I (and they) don't know
how it works, but it does. So in a way LUL are paying for the
inconvenience caused to me by WAGN.

Doesn't stop me getting hit by the gates. though, which hurts.
